THE MONSTER OF EALING
Last night, several people reported the sighting of a "screaming red monster" in a quiet neighbourhood of Ealing. After a power shortage in the area, a building caught fire. It was then when, what was described as a "man shaped, footless creature" emerged from the flames, leaping, running, and screaming. One woman has told our reporters that the man had "teeth like a wolf, and the face of the devil". Police officers are still trying to get to the bottom of this; neither the power shortage nor the fire have still been explained. A spokesperson from Scotland Yard has stated that the "so called monster" might be a wounded person, escaping the fire.

TRAGEDY IN TOOLEY STREET
The police has found the bodies of three TFL workers in the construction site at Tooley Street. One of their colleagues raised the alarms last week, when the three workers didn't attend their shifts. The bodies of the men have been found in a deep hole, uncovered by the refurbishment works that are taking place in the area. According to the Police, the bodies were horribly mutilated, which has led to the wildest speculations. The names of the three workers are being kept anonymous, following the wishes of their families.

Welcome To The Night

You find yourself in London on a dreary, foggy night like any other. But what lurks in the shadows is the stuff of fantasies and nightmares, far from mortal reality.

This game uses the cursed and immortal vampiric condition as a backdrop to explore themes of morality, depravity, the human condition, salvation, and personal horror. We are a writing and roleplaying community dedicated to telling complex and engaging stories.

Your fate is your own. Mingle among the ivory-tower elite in the Camarilla, join the fight of the discontented and chaotic Anarch rabble, or set out independently and attempt to survive in London's nighttime underworld. Anything is possible in our World of Darkness.

It started with the spreading of rumors... the passing of invites via word of mouth... the passing of texts and messages... the quick nod, the flash of a blinking eye in a drive by on the streets of Grove Ward or Soho or Green Street just outside of Twilight Chimes. One night became two... and three... and a week... followed by two weeks. And in that time, the pressure was always building inside Astrid. Pressure also fueled by hate, anger, restlessness, frustration, and finally determination.

Someone needed to blow the lid off all this secrecy and bust a hole in the wall that seemed to separate the neonate from the Primogen. There were far too many questions and no one was providing any real answers or any answers for that matter. Perhaps the Primogen their "underlings" weren't worthy of answers or explanations. Why the distance? Why the secrecy and segregation? Why the absence of the Prince? Who was truly in charge of London? Who was calling the shots, really? Was it Sheriff Furlong? Was it someone among the Primogen? Where the hell was the Prince?

There were so many rumors... so many Kindred feeling like lost sheep without a shepherd. So many hints of civil war among the clans. So many rumors of Primogen carving up feeding grounds and turf and territories in a frenzy of self-serving assholes-- leaving the neonates spinning in circles and starving in a confused state of bewildered paranoia. No one dared to lurk in the territories of the Primogen or elders. No one knew where they could stand, let alone feed. The nonsense needed to end.

And if there was a grievance-- and there were many on the tip of Astrid's lips-- who would advocate on her behalf? Was her Primogen? Cozying up with Sheriff Furlong as those he was her pet? The bookworm librarian was pushing her buttons and pulling too many strings. She needed to be humbled, Astrid thought.

She believed the Camarilla of London was in disarray-- utter chaos and discord. Someone needed to step up and say something and do something.

But what? Spreading the word was the first step. But not through usual channels, no. Not in the ways in which the Primogen could interfere or intercede. This was a movement for the Neonates, by the Neonates, for the Neonates... this was going to be their revolution.

Who would answer the clarion call for change? Who would come to demand answers of their so-called superiors?

Her presence was seen in the clubs of Soho... perhaps some Toreador would arrive. Her presence was known in Grove Ward... were there other Brujah? She tormented and staked out the Claremont Club and Westminster and the neighborhoods of Chelsea and Kensington... would the Ventrue finally step up and accept her challenge? She certainly dominated the scenery back home around Twilight Chimes and the boroughs of East London... would anyone dare to break the wall with her? Anyone crazy enough to demand a real leader in London?
